jboss诡异问题,谁能解决?

时间:2021-12-05 18:33:42
配置jboss集群,通过session复制的方式建立了两个节点。进行了如下的操作:
1.启动两个节点,访问应用,正常。
2.随机的停止一个节点,访问应用也是正常的。
3.在第二步停止节点以后,又重新启动刚停止的那个节点,在这个过程中,刚才访问的那个客户端并不退出。结果再次访问时出错了。


那位高手能帮小弟解决一下,难道这个是jboss 的一个bug?


高手们,帮帮小弟……

9 个解决方案

#1


jboss的版本?集群的配置?

#2


jboss是4.0.3sp1

集群配置主要是采用apache+jboss集群。
主要修改的文件有
    apche的配置没什么问题,这里就不说了。jboss改动的有:
1. %jboss%\all\deploy\jbossweb-tomcat55.sar\META-INF\jboss-service.xml(UseJK改为true, SnapshotMode为instant).
2. %jboss%\all\deploy\jbossweb-tomcat55.sar\server.xml(添加jvmRoute)
3. %jboss%\all\deploy\tc5-cluster-service.xml(同步方式,TCP通信)
4. 应用程序中jboss-web.xml也改了。

大概就这些,一般该做的都做了。
主要问题是访问请求两个节点都能收到,但我感觉好象没有复制session,所以停止后又重新启动的时候就出问题了。

#3


lz要干嘛?

#4


该回复于2008-05-10 00:10:15被版主删除

#5


估计是session没有复制,停止后session有可能是丢失了

#6


session复制

#7


没用过,学习下

#8


该回复于2008-11-13 13:19:43被版主删除

#9


学习

#1


jboss的版本?集群的配置?

#2


jboss是4.0.3sp1

集群配置主要是采用apache+jboss集群。
主要修改的文件有
    apche的配置没什么问题,这里就不说了。jboss改动的有:
1. %jboss%\all\deploy\jbossweb-tomcat55.sar\META-INF\jboss-service.xml(UseJK改为true, SnapshotMode为instant).
2. %jboss%\all\deploy\jbossweb-tomcat55.sar\server.xml(添加jvmRoute)
3. %jboss%\all\deploy\tc5-cluster-service.xml(同步方式,TCP通信)
4. 应用程序中jboss-web.xml也改了。

大概就这些,一般该做的都做了。
主要问题是访问请求两个节点都能收到,但我感觉好象没有复制session,所以停止后又重新启动的时候就出问题了。

#3


lz要干嘛?

#4


该回复于2008-05-10 00:10:15被版主删除

#5


估计是session没有复制,停止后session有可能是丢失了

#6


session复制

#7


没用过,学习下

#8


该回复于2008-11-13 13:19:43被版主删除

#9


学习